Hai Phong: Nomura - Hai Phong Industrial Zone Phase 2 to Be Developed Soon

Deputy Prime Minister, Mr. Tran Hong Ha has just approved the investment policy for the construction and infrastructure business of the Nomura - Hai Phong Industrial Park, with a project investment capital of VND 2,782.72 billion.

According to Decision No. 1709/QD-TTg, Deputy Prime Minister, Mr. Tran Hong Ha has agreed to the investment policy for the second phase of the Nomura - Hai Phong Industrial Park project and approved the investor as Hai Phong International Industrial Park Joint Stock Company.

The project aims to invest in the construction and business of an ecological industrial park. The project has a total area of 197.16 hectares and a total investment capital of VND 2,782.72 billion, of which the investor’s equity contribution is VND 425 billion.

The project will be implemented in the wards of An Hung, An Hong, and Dai Ban in Hong Bang District, Hai Phong City. The project’s implementation period is no more than 24 months from the date the state hands over the land.

The Hai Phong People’s Committee has been tasked with directing the Hai Phong Economic Zone Authority to guide the investor in detailing the project’s implementation progress.

The Ministry of Planning and Investment is responsible for the appraisal of the project’s investment policy and for managing the state’s oversight of industrial parks in accordance with investment laws and other related regulations.

Relevant ministries are responsible for the appraisal of the project’s investment policy within the scope of their functions and tasks as prescribed by law.

At the same time, the Hai Phong People’s Committee is fully responsible for approving the detailed construction planning of the second phase of the Nomura - Hai Phong Industrial Park in accordance with construction, planning, and other related laws regarding procedures and content.

It must also organize the formulation and implementation of plans for land acquisition, compensation, support, resettlement, land use conversion, and land leasing for the project, in line with documents approved by competent authorities regarding project scale, location, and implementation progress.

The Hai Phong International Industrial Park Joint Stock Company (the investor) is responsible before the law for the legality, accuracy, and truthfulness of the project documents and materials submitted to competent authorities; complying with legal regulations in project implementation according to the approved planning and investment policy; contributing sufficient equity to implement the project; using this capital contribution strictly for project implementation; and complying with laws on investment, land, real estate business, and other related legal provisions. The investor must also fully meet the conditions for conducting real estate business as an organization.

Earlier, the first phase of the Nomura - Hai Phong Industrial Park was established on December 23, 1994, under Investment License No. 1091/GP issued by the State Committee for Cooperation and Investment. It was the first industrial park with foreign direct investment in Northern Vietnam and one of the earliest in Hai Phong. The project’s investor was the Nomura - Hai Phong Industrial Park Development Joint Stock Company (a joint venture between Hai Phong City and Nomura Holdings INC from Japan).

Currently, after nearly 30 years of development, the Nomura Industrial Park has reached 98% occupancy, with 50 projects—mainly Japanese-invested projects—such as KOKUYO Vietnam’s paper office supplies production, IKO THOMPSON Vietnam’s production of specialized machinery, and automotive parts manufacturing.

On January 12, 2023, the Nomura - Hai Phong Industrial Park Development Company proposed adjusting several project details, including investor information, business registration content, and project investment content—particularly renaming the industrial park from Nomura - Hai Phong Industrial Park to Japan - Hai Phong Industrial Park.
